公链的智能合约执行和验证是区块链技术的核心组成部分,其机制保障了合约执行的透明性和不可篡改性。智能合约是以编程代码形式记录在区块链上的合约,在条件满足时自动执行。智能合约的执行流程可视为实际条件与预定义程序逻辑的匹配过程。
在公链中,智能合约的
在公链智能合约的开发中,涉及几种主要的编程语言,这些语言各具特色,适用于不同的用途和平台。这些语言的选择影响着合约的功能、性能和安全性。因此,了解这些语言非常重要。
其中,Solidity是最受欢迎的语言之一,专为以太坊平台设计。其语法类似于JavaScript
公链智能合约是储存在区块链上的自执行合约,依赖区块链的去中心化特性来保证合约执行的透明性、不可篡改性和安全性。与传统合约相比,公链智能合约具有一些显著的特点。它们在代码中表达合约条款,自动执行约定的规则,减少了中介的需求,并提高了交易的效率。在公链
发布时间:2026/3/19 16:08
不同区块链平台上,智能合约的安全性标准存在显著差异,这些差异主要体现在以下几个方面。
不同区块链中的编程语言会影响智能合约的安全性。对于像 Solidity 这样的语言,虽然广泛应用于特定平台,但它也因其复杂性和灵活性而易于出现安全漏洞。相比而言,某些区
在使用版本控制工具管理智能合约时,安全性是一个至关重要的考虑因素。智能合约作为一种可编程的协议,其代码一旦部署到区块链上就不可更改,因此确保代码的安全性就变得特别重要。以下是一些关键方面,可以帮助提升智能合约的安全性。版本控制系统的使用是确保合约代
发布时间:2026/3/19 15:08
在智能合约领域,前端攻击是一个不容忽视的问题,许多攻击者利用前端的脆弱性进行恶意活动。因此,防范这些攻击的方法至关重要。应对前端攻击的策略通常包括代码审计、输入验证、授权控制和对敏感信息的保护等。
确保代码的安全性是阻止前端攻击的重要一步。定